A Small Leather Couch Is a Stylish Addition to Any Living Room

A small leather couch is the perfect place to sit and read or host marathons of movies. These top-rated models offer plenty of seating and stylish design without taking up much space.

If you're looking for a material that is durable and able to withstand scratches from pets or other objects, search for top-grain or full-grain. Be sure to check the frame material too; solid or engineered hardwood is more durable than particleboard.

Durability

A small leather sofa can be a great investment and a stylish addition to any space. It's robust and does not attract dust or pet hair It's also easy to clean. The best part is that it's available in a variety of colors, styles and finishes. You can find the perfect sofa that will fit your home regardless of whether you're looking for a traditional black or something more contemporary.

If you're in the market for a leather sofa, it is important to select one made of full-grain hide. This type of leather is the highest quality and has natural markings that age beautifully over time. It's also incredibly hard-wearing and will stand up to most stains and scratches.

Take into consideration the durability of the frame and suspension. The frame should be solid and well-built with no visible joints. The suspension should be webbing or sinuous springs of heavy gauge. Both are designed to support leather and prevent sagging.

Webbing is a more affordable alternative to sinuous springs and is often found in leather couches in the middle. However it's not as long-lasting as true leather. You should also keep in mind that leather is temperature-sensitive. It can break and dry out in the sun.

It's important to check the authenticity of a leather sofa prior to purchasing it. You can do this by checking the leather's label, and then examining its texture and color. You can also smell the leather to confirm authenticity. If the genuine leather is authentic it will have a deep aroma and feel smooth to the feel.

Avoid buying a leather couch that has been dyed. This kind of leather does not last as long as top-grain or full-grain. It is susceptible to fading and scratching more easily and is not capable of enduring the wear and tear of the family. It's also less flexible than top-grain or full-grain leather, and is therefore not suitable for areas with high traffic. It is also recommended to avoid buying a sofa with filled with polyester, as it will shrink and become lumpy over time.
